How SoFi Stadium’s Construction Affects Seating
SoFi Stadium opened in 2020, making it one of the newest venues in its class. Next-generation design means wider seats with more leg room, premium club levels integrated throughout the bowl rather than isolated on one floor, and wider concourses with better food and beverage options at every level. The trade-off: the more gradual rake typical of new construction can make upper-level seats feel farther from the field of play compared to steeper, older buildings.

Sideline sections at midfield at SoFi Stadium are the most coveted stadium seats. They sit elevated enough to read the whole field, with a head-on view of the play developing in both directions. At a venue this size, the gap between midfield sideline and end-zone sections is enormous — investing in a true midfield section makes a substantially bigger difference here than at a 30,000-seat stadium. Check the seating map for the section numbers nearest center before buying sideline.
Club-level sections at SoFi Stadium offer the most comfortable stadium experience: wider padded seats, next-generation climate-controlled concourses with premium dining options. For watching the game, the club level sits high enough that the full field reads clearly but close enough that you can follow individual players without relying entirely on the big screen.
